DIVISION 3 HURLING LEAGUE

Raheen Hurlers returned to competitive action after a long break last Tuesday week as they resumed their Div 3 League campaign against Shamrocks in Geashill but the break left Raheen very rusty as Shamrocks claimed the win comfortably on a scoreline of 2-17 to 1-07.

DIVISION 1 FOOTBALL LEAGUE

Raheen Intermediate Footballers who were without about 6 regulars saw this take it’s toll as they slumped to a defeat against Clara Seniors in Geashill last Wednesday evening on a scoreline of 1-14 to 1-07 in their Div 1 League encounter. Clara were first off the mark with the opening 3 points before Raheen opened their account with a pointed free followed immediately by their goal when a pass in over the top put the Raheen forward in the clear on the edge of the square to run in and blast the ball to the net. Clara then added 5 points to which Raheen replied with 2 pointed frees before Clara got through to score their goal just approaching half time. This saw Clara lead at the break by 1-08 to 1-03. The early stages of the second half saw Raheen tag on 3 points to Clara’s 1 to cut the deficit back to 3 points. Unfortunately this was as close as Raheen could get as Clara wrapped up the win with their final 5 points with Raheen just managing 1 more point although Clara’s final 2 points only came in stoppage time.
